Output df61405045c71c52fcffb2e8c7f1603a24e1c14bf7f6ad7ca1575bee5776662d:0

value
522466
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b376439e235676c08a0bf6672e08c257fe35493d OP_EQUAL
address
3J3vZ1xYgWeNkKgs1CVGjFdzmaFsFqsDZM
transaction
df61405045c71c52fcffb2e8c7f1603a24e1c14bf7f6ad7ca1575bee5776662d
confirmations
497165
spent
true